The Birth of a Demon: From Chaim Witz to Gene Klein

Born Chaim Witz in Haifa, Israel, on August 25, 1949, Gene Simmons (born Chaim Witz) embarked on a remarkable journey that would lead him to become a global rock phenomenon. At the tender age of eight, he, along with his mother, Flóra Kovács (later Florence Klein then Lubowski), who was a Holocaust survivor from Hungary, immigrated to the United States, settling in Queens, New York City. It was in the bustling streets of New York that Chaim Witz would eventually become Gene Klein, adopting his mother’s maiden name, before ultimately transforming into the iconic Gene Simmons.

Before achieving worldwide fame with KISSSimmons held various jobs that showcased his diverse skills and entrepreneurial spirit. After graduating from Sullivan County Community College and Richmond College with a B.A. in Education in 1970, Gene briefly worked as a sixth-grade teacher on the Upper West Side of New York City. His linguistic abilities also led him to a stint as a translator for an advertising agency. Additionally, he worked as a salesman for a wig company and, notably, as an assistant to an editor at Vogue magazine in New York City, where he gained exposure to the world of media and entertainment.

During these formative years, Gene Simmons (then Gene Klein) also dabbled in music, recording and releasing his own solo material and experimenting with various musical styles. While specific pre-KISS solo releases under “Gene Klein” are not widely documented, his 1978 solo album, Gene Simmons, did feature demoed songs from as early as 1971 and 1975, showcasing his early songwriting and musical exploration. These early endeavors helped him refine his skills and gain insights into the music industry, laying the groundwork for his future success.

A Twist of Fate: The Genesis of Wicked Lester

Simmons‘ life took a pivotal turn when he met Paul Stanley, another aspiring musician, in 1971. Both shared a profound passion for music and a shared vision of creating a groundbreaking band. Their collaboration led to the formation of Wicked Lester, a rock band that, despite facing numerous setbacks, served as the crucial foundation for their future global success.

KISS Rises from the Ashes: The Birth of a Legend

Undeterred by the challenges faced by Wicked LesterSimmons and Stanley remained resolute in their pursuit of musical stardom. They eventually recruited drummer Peter Criss and guitarist Ace Frehley, and in 1973, the band evolved into the iconic quartet known as KISS. With their distinctive kabuki-inspired makeup, electrifying stage shows, and anthemic rock tunes, KISS quickly captivated audiences worldwide, cementing their place in rock and roll history.

13. A Master of Tongues: Gene’s Multilingual Prowess

Gene Simmons is fluent in several languages, including English, Hebrew, Hungarian, and German. This impressive multilingual ability stems from his upbringing in a diverse cultural environment. Born in Haifa, Israel, and with his mother being Hungarian, he was exposed to multiple languages from an early age. His immigration to the United States at age eight necessitated learning English through immersion. Throughout his extensive global tours with KISSSimmons has continued to expand his linguistic repertoire, demonstrating a keen interest in connecting with fans and cultures worldwide. His curiosity and dedication to self-study have further refined his language skills over the years.

12. The Demon on Screen: Gene’s Acting Ventures

Beyond his musical endeavors, Simmons has explored acting, appearing in various films and television shows. Some of his notable roles include:

“Luther” in the cult classic action film Runaway (1984), starring Tom Selleck.
A cameo as radio DJ “Nuke” in the horror film Trick or Treat (1986).
The villainous character Velvet Von Ragner in the action-comedy film Never Too Young to Die (1986), alongside John Stamos.

He has also made appearances in television shows such as:

Miami Vice, portraying drug dealer “Newton Blade” in the episode “Rock and a Hard Place.”
Millennium, as “The Detainee” in the episode “Somehow, Satan Got Behind Me.”
The long-running “reality show” Gene Simmons Family Jewels (2006-2012), which chronicled his personal and professional life.

11. The Truth About the Tongue: Fact vs. Fiction

Gene Simmons is renowned for his iconic tongue wagging during KISS performances, a signature move that has fueled many myths. Contrary to persistent rumors of surgical elongation or a cow’s tongue graft, Simmons‘ tongue is indeed his own. He has cultivated its impressive extension through natural flexibility and practice. While its exact length is subject to anecdotal claims, it is undeniably an unusually long and highly flexible tongue, a natural attribute that he has masterfully incorporated into his “Demon” persona, leaving fans awestruck for decades.

10. Beyond the Stage: Gene’s Astute Business Ventures

Simmons‘ business acumen is as legendary as his music career. He has invested wisely in various ventures and played a pivotal role in establishing the KISS brand as a merchandising powerhouse. His notable business endeavors include:

Co-ownership of the Arena Football League team, the Los Angeles KISS, from 2013 to 2016.
Founding his own record label, Simmons Records, which allowed him to release his solo material and provide opportunities for emerging artists.
Significant investment in the Rock & Brews chain, a family-friendly restaurant concept with a rock ‘n’ roll theme, boasting multiple locations across the United States and internationally.
Launching his soda brand, MoneyBag Soda, though specific launch dates and a comprehensive list of flavors are not widely confirmed.

These ventures underscore Gene Simmons‘ ability to translate his musical success into diverse business opportunities, showcasing his keen eye for branding and marketing.

9. A Lifelong Love Affair: Gene and Comic Books

Comic books have always held a special place in Simmons‘ heart. In 2007, he launched his own comic book imprint, Simmons Comics Group, releasing titles such as House of Horrors and Zipper. While Simmons has expressed a fondness for various titles and genres, his personal reading preferences may evolve. He is known to appreciate dark and gritty storytelling and complex characters. Interestingly, despite his passion, Simmons has stated that other KISS band members, apart from himself, are not as keen on comic books. KISS has also had numerous licensed and unlicensed comic book appearances throughout the years, notably with Marvel Comics in the 1970s.

8. The Art of Pyro: Gene’s Fire-Breathing Spectacle

Simmons is well-known for his fiery stage persona, which includes his ability to breathe fire during KISS performances. He acquired this dangerous yet captivating skill early in the band’s career, specifically in the 1970s. While some reports credit a magician named “Amaze-O” with teaching him, Simmons himself stated in KISStory that it was “Amaze-O” (though other reports point to a performer named Presto, real name Everett Earl Johnson). Gene has been performing this stunt for over 40 years, famously setting his hair on fire multiple times, including a notable incident in 1973. Despite the risks, his fire-breathing has become one of his most iconic acts, contributing significantly to KISS‘s reputation for delivering unforgettable and visually stunning live shows.

7. Dispelling a Myth: Gene and Van Halen’s Discovery

Despite popular belief, Gene Simmons did not officially “discover” Van Halen. The credit for signing Van Halen to a record deal is widely attributed to musician and producer Ted Templeman at Warner Bros. Records. However, Gene Simmons did play a significant role in providing Van Halen with an early opportunity to showcase their talent.

In the mid-1970s, Simmons saw Van Halen perform at the Starwood Club in Hollywood and was highly impressed. Recognizing their potential, he offered to produce their demo tape and introduce them to KISS‘s management. While KISS‘s busy schedule prevented him from fully following through on the production, his early interest and recognition undeniably helped expose the young band to key figures in the music industry.

6. A Disciplined Life: Gene’s Abstinence from Drugs and Alcohol

Gene Simmons has been vocal about his lifelong decision to abstain from alcohol and recreational drugs. His choice is deeply rooted in personal beliefs, a desire for self-control, and respect for his mother, a Holocaust survivor, who instilled in him values of responsibility and making the most out of life. Simmons believes that sobriety allows him to maintain a clear mind, make rational decisions, and stay focused on his goals, crucial for the demands of a rockstar career and a rigorous touring schedule. This commitment to health and well-being reflects his dedication to both his professional and personal life.

5. The Self-Taught Maestro: Gene’s Bass Influences

Despite being an accomplished and influential bassist, Gene Simmons is primarily self-taught. He developed his distinctive style by listening intently to records and studying the techniques of his favorite bassists. Some of his most significant influences include:

Paul McCartney (The Beatles), whose melodic bass lines profoundly impacted Simmons.
Jack Bruce (Cream), known for his dynamic and expressive playing.
John Entwistle (The Who), whose technical proficiency and innovative approach left a strong impression.
Other notable influences include John Paul Jones (Led Zeppelin), Geezer Butler (Black Sabbath), Ronnie Wood (from his Jeff Beck Group bass days), Felix Pappalardi (Mountain), Chris Squire (Yes), and session musician Carol Kaye.

Gene‘s dedication and natural talent propelled him to become one of rock history’s most recognizable and influential bass players.

4. The Marketing Genius: Building the KISS Empire

Simmons is widely recognized as a marketing genius. He understood the power of branding early on and played a pivotal role in shaping KISS‘s iconic image and expansive merchandise empire. Under his strategic guidance, KISS transcended music to become a merchandising phenomenon. Examples of their extensive merchandise include:

The KISS Kasket (or KISS Coffin), first introduced in 2001, featuring the band’s logo and member images, which became a popular collector’s item despite initial controversy.
Numerous KISS action figures, highly sought after by collectors.
A range of KISS comic book series, transforming the band members into superheroes.
KISS-themed pinball machines.
Official KISS makeup kits, allowing fans to recreate their iconic looks.

These examples highlight Simmons‘ strategic vision in building the vast and enduring KISS brand.

3. A Philanthropic Heart: Gene’s Charitable Endeavors

Beyond his rockstar persona, Gene Simmons is actively involved in philanthropy, using his platform to make a positive impact on society. He has supported numerous charitable causes, including:

Children’s Hospital Los Angeles
The Elizabeth Glaser Pediatric AIDS Foundation, working to prevent and eliminate pediatric HIV/AIDS.
Mending Kids International, a non-profit providing life-changing surgical care to children worldwide.
The Wounded Warrior Project, supporting injured veterans and their families.
The Help for Heroes campaign, raising funds for British military personnel.

Simmons has also frequently donated personal items and memorabilia for charity auctions, benefiting various causes such as medical research and education.

2. The Vault Experience: An Intimate Journey with Fans

Simmons embarked on a unique endeavor called “The Vault Experience,” where he personally delivered a limited-edition box set of his solo recordings to fans around the world. This highly personalized and intimate journey allowed fans direct interaction with Simmons. The Gene Simmons Vault was a massive, limited-edition metal safe containing over 50 years of unreleased solo material, CDs, vinyl records, a book, and a collectible action figure.

While the “Vault” itself was a premium offering, a more exclusive “Vault Experience” option, reportedly costing $50,000, allowed purchasers to meet Gene Simmons in person, attend private events, engage in Q&A sessions, listen to unreleased tracks, and receive VIP access. This initiative provided a once-in-a-lifetime opportunity for fans to connect with Simmons on a deeply personal level.

1. The Infamous Claim: Gene’s Personal Life

Gene Simmons has famously claimed to have had sexual encounters with thousands of women. While he has provided anecdotal numbers, in a recent interview, Simmons clarified that the often-cited number of 5,000 might not be entirely accurate, stating, “I didn’t sleep with them” in the literal sense of an overnight stay, but admitted to keeping detailed records.

He and his wife, Shannon Tweed, with whom he has been for over 41 years (marrying after 30 years together), have publicly stated they burned these records together. Prior to his long-term relationship with Shannon TweedGene had various romantic relationships, including notable public figures such as singer and actress Cher (late 1970s) and legendary singer Diana Ross (early 1980s). He was also briefly linked to Swedish actress Liv Ullmann and reportedly dated actress Katey Sagal in the late 1970s.

Band Bio: KISS

KISS is an iconic American hard rock band formed in New York City in January 1973 by Paul Stanley (vocals, rhythm guitar) and Gene Simmons (vocals, bass guitar). Known for their members’ face paint and stage outfits, the group rose to prominence in the mid-to-late 1970s with their elaborate live performances, which featured fire breathing, blood-spitting, smoking guitars, pyrotechnics, and levitating drum kits.

The band’s classic lineup, featuring StanleySimmonsAce Frehley (lead guitar, vocals), and Peter Criss (drums, vocals), achieved massive success with hit albums like Destroyer and Love GunKISS has sold over 100 million records worldwide, making them one of the best-selling music artists of all time. Inducted into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ame in 2014, KISS remains a global cultural phenomenon, leaving an indelible mark on music, fashion, and entertainment.
